I ordered them for an Helicopter, and was laying around and think to myself… Why if i use them in Robotic…
So i hook them to my SSC-32, and the result was deceiving… since the don’t respond higher then 2100 and under 850… or something like that (as i remember).

That’s why i say that not all servo are created equal and i don’t know if you will have what you need… :frowning:

The BMS-servoes have very low quality, i do not recommend them for “anything serious”

The two i have had were all bad (very noisy and compleately unable to hold center) and on my main forum (the largest swedish R/C-forum: rsb.se) thew are talked about like a big joke

HSR-5990TG HMI Ultra Premium Robot Servo

Programmable Digitial Amplifier with Mosft Drive
Durable Titanium Alloy Gears with Dual Ball Bearing
Ultra Hardness Shaft with 3 Axial Metal Bushing
Water & Dust Tight
Bottom Side Axial Mount Hole
Motor Heatsink

Detailed Specifications:
Motor Type: Coreless
Bearing Type: Dual Ball Bearing
Speed: 0.17 / 0.14 sec @ 60 deg. (6v / 7.4v)
English Metric
Torque: 333.29 / 416.61 ozin (6v / 7.4v) 24.0 / 30.0 kgcm
Size: 1.57" x 0.78" x 1.45" 40.00 x 20.00 x 37.00mm
Weight: 2.39oz 68.00g
